JOAQUIN PHOENIX has vowed never to joke in front of a journalist again, after one publication subsequently branded him a mad eccentric who keeps frogs on his head.
The GLADIATOR star, 31, was caught fiddling with his locks by a curious reporter and invented a quirky explanation.
But he now rues his prank after the deadpan humour was lost in the subsequent article.
He says, "I had a fly in my hair. I was brushing it away. Someone asked me what was wrong and I said something like, 'I have a frog on my head,' joking.
"Then I read that I said I had a frog in my hair. What am I supposed to do?"
